No One Knows Nothing
Kudos to Japers’ on this blog post regarding momentum going into the playoffs.
If it was so true, we would have won the Stanley Cup last season as no team was hotter than us entering the playoffs. Home ice helps and I would love to see us move up in the East from 3rd to 2nd or even 1st.
The playoffs start the season anew. The key is to be rested, healthy and confident entering the playoffs and hope for a hot goaltender. Goaltenders can win games in the playoffs for a team single handedly.
I don’t think what is happening to the Capitals, Bruins or Devils right now has any sway on how all of these teams will perform in the playoffs. It is a clean slate. I hope we perform better in the next 7 games compared to our last 7 games. I really do. But at the end of the day, the playoffs start and everyone is 0-0 and a new season begins. So for those of you in total meltdown and “the sky is falling mode” it would be OK to chill just a bit.
